Often, the biggest issue in a garden isn’t a lack of plants, but the presence of awkward, unattractive areas that never quite come together. A tired fence line, a stark wall, a shed that’s seen better days? Well, these often prove themselves to be the spots that quietly drag down the entire space.

The good news is that fixing them doesn’t have to mean a full redesign or hours of upkeep. In fact, one well-chosen evergreen plant can do the job more effectively than any amount of hard landscaping... and few plants do it better than a clematis vine. Or, more specifically, Clematis armandii.

This One Evergreen Plant Will Hide Ugly Garden Spots

What makes this particular clematis so useful is that it’s evergreen. This means that, while most clematis die back in winter and leave structures looking bare for months, this variety keeps its glossy leaves all year round.

That alone makes it invaluable for covering problem areas, as it offers consistent screening and privacy. It also, though, more than earns its place in a low-maintenance garden due to the sheer speed at which it grows. Within a couple of seasons, you'll find it can cover a surprising amount of space, twisting and twining to fill in all of those ugly bare patches we hate so much.

And as if the evergreen foliage and coverage weren’t enough, Clematis armandii has another trick up its sleeve: it smells ridiculously good.

Armand or Armandii clematis flowers

(Image credit: By Eve Livesey / Getty Images)

In early spring, this one evergreen plant produces masses of star-shaped white flowers, often in such abundance that the foliage beneath is almost hidden. But it’s not just the visual display that makes an impact... it's that intoxicating fragrance.

Light, sweet, and often described as almond-like (prompting more than a few delicious visions of bakewell tarts), the fragrance carries surprisingly well, especially on mild days. For all its benefits, this isn’t a plant that thrives on complete neglect. Like most successful low-maintenance choices, it follows one simple rule: right plant, right place. We don't necessarily mean your USDA Planting Zone, either; it also demands a sheltered position, in full or partial sun, so it's protected from harsh winds that can damage its leaves.

Don't be put off by its specific needs; once you get this one evergreen plant established, it's remarkably self-reliant. It rarely needs feeding, is generally trouble-free when it comes to pests and diseases, and requires only minimal pruning (think a very light tidy after flowering; nothing major).

Compared to the constant attention many flowering plants demand, it’s refreshingly undemanding; it's one of those beautiful plants that promises the most reward for the least amount of effort.

It provides year-round structure, seasonal flowers, and fragrance, all while solving one of the most common garden challenges: what to do with the bits you’d rather not look at.
